Tree Roots in Sewer or Septic Lines: What to Do

Roots cause more than half of sewer blockages, but they enter pipes that were already cracked. When removing the tree helps in BC, and when it does not.

Tree roots get into sewer and septic lines through cracks and loose joints that were already leaking, not by breaking sound pipe. Research reviewed by the US Forest Service reports that roots cause more than half of all sewer blockages. Removing the tree stops new growth but does not clear the line or repair the defect, so plan on doing both.

How do tree roots get into a sewer or septic line?

Through an opening that already exists. Roots follow moisture and nutrients, and a cracked or offset pipe leaks both into the surrounding soil. As NC State Extension puts it, roots cannot create cracks in a sewer pipe, they can only exploit existing cracks or gaps, so roots in the pipe mean the pipe was leaking before the roots arrived.

Once a root tip finds the opening, the inside of a sewer line is an ideal growing environment, and the root thickens where it entered and fans out downstream. The review Tree root intrusion in sewer systems by Randrup, McPherson and Costello, published in the Journal of Infrastructure Systems in 2001, reports that roots are responsible for more than half of all sewer blockages and identifies the risk factors: aged pipes with joints, shallow burial, small-diameter pipes and fast-growing tree species. That list describes a lot of Fraser Valley housing stock, where clay and concrete laterals from the 1950s through the 1970s sit under lawns that have since grown 30 metre conifers.

The same review found that the cost of removing roots may be around one-sixth the cost of replacing or renewing pipe damaged by roots, which is the practical argument for camera inspection and maintenance before excavation.

Which trees are the usual suspects?

Any tree close enough to a leaking pipe. The Randrup review singles out fast-growing species as a risk factor, which in this valley points at cottonwoods and poplars, willows, birches and big maples. Cedars, firs and hemlocks turn up too, mostly because they are everywhere here and enormous.

Distance is less protective than people assume. NC State Extension notes that tree roots can extend two to three times the height of the tree, which puts a mature Fraser Valley conifer’s root system well past the property line in any direction. Planting a tree a few feet further from a line does not change much. A sound pipe does.

Two useful rules of thumb:

  • The tree is not the variable you can most easily change. The pipe is.
  • Species matters less than pipe age. A 70 year old clay lateral with mortar joints will find roots eventually. A properly bedded modern line with sealed joints usually will not.

Will removing the tree fix the pipe?

No, and this is the most common misunderstanding about root intrusion. Taking the tree down stops that tree from sending new roots toward the line, but three things remain true:

  1. The roots already inside the pipe stay inside the pipe until they are cut out.
  2. The crack or open joint that admitted them is still open, and will admit soil, groundwater and the neighbour’s roots next.
  3. Decaying roots can still hold debris and cause blockages while they break down.

So removal is worth doing when the tree is also a hazard, is in the wrong place, or will keep re-invading a line you cannot afford to replace. It is not worth doing as a substitute for fixing the pipe. One caution specific to root work: cutting large structural roots to reach a pipe can destabilize a tree you intended to keep. If a trench has to cross the root plate of a big conifer, expect to have that tree reassessed afterward, because root loss on one side is a classic setup for windthrow in the next atmospheric river.

What happens when roots reach a septic field?

The failure mode is different, and more expensive. A septic dispersal field works by letting effluent seep evenly out of perforated pipe into soil. Roots find those perforations attractive by design, and the US Environmental Protection Agency states plainly that tree and shrub roots can ensnarl and damage drainfield pipes, recommending that a septic professional set the safe planting distance for your system and landscape.

BC’s own guidance is the same. HealthLink BC advises not planting large trees or shrubs near an onsite system because roots may affect the dispersal area, notes that systems typically need servicing every two to five years, and points out that under the Sewerage System Regulation the homeowner is responsible for carrying out a maintenance plan using an authorized person. The EPA’s general guidance is inspection at least every three years and pumping every three to five.

The practical consequence: a compromised field is not a plumbing snake job, it is a septic repair, and in BC the work has to run through an authorized person. That is a different trade from ours. Should you remove the tree, or repair the pipe?

Usually the pipe, sometimes both, rarely the tree alone. Use the situation, not the species, to decide.

SituationSensible move
Healthy tree, one cracked run of old lateralRepair or line the pipe, keep the tree
Healthy tree, repeated re-blockage after repairRepair the pipe properly, then reconsider the tree
Tree also has defects, lean or decayRemove the tree and repair the pipe in the same project
Roots into a septic dispersal fieldSeptic repair first, then decide about the tree with the septic contractor
Tree is scheduled to be removed anywayDo the pipe work while the excavator is already on site
Tree sits directly over the line you must dig upRemoval is often unavoidable; check permit rules first

That last row is where Fraser Valley bylaws show up. The Township of Langley’s fee schedule treats a building envelope, driveway or septic field conflict as its own removal category, charging cash-in-lieu of $600 for a tree 20 to 30 cm DBH and $1,200 for a tree over 30 cm. Mission’s tree bylaw exempts cutting needed under a valid building permit for a private sewage disposal system. How do you keep it from happening again?

You cannot make roots uninterested in water. You can make the pipe uninteresting.

  • Fix the defect, not just the symptom. Cutting roots out of a cracked line buys a year or two. Replacing or lining the run buys decades.
  • Keep a camera record. Footage before and after the work is what makes quotes comparable and proves what was actually done.
  • Plant with the buried infrastructure in mind. Grass over a septic field, trees well off to the side, and no large species planted over a known lateral run.
  • Stay on the maintenance schedule. Two to five years for septic servicing in BC, and an inspection sooner if drains slow.

The bottom line

Roots in a line are a pipe problem with a tree attached. The pipe was already open, the roots found it, and clearing roots without repairing the defect just restarts the clock. Removing the tree helps only when the tree is also a hazard, is in the wrong place, or sits directly over the run that has to be dug up.

Frequently Asked Questions

Will removing the tree get the roots out of my pipe?

No. Removing the tree stops new root growth toward the line, but the roots already inside the pipe stay there and still have to be cut out or the pipe repaired. Removal also does not fix the crack or open joint that let the roots in, and that defect is what will admit soil, water and the next tree's roots. Treat the tree and the pipe as two separate jobs.

Does grinding the stump kill the roots in the line?

It stops regrowth for most conifers, which is the useful part. Cedars, firs and hemlocks do not resprout from roots, so once the stem is gone the root system simply decays in place. Some deciduous species, notably cottonwood, poplar and cherry, can send suckers up from surviving roots and need follow-up. Either way, decaying roots inside a pipe do not clear themselves, and the pipe still needs attention.

How close can I plant a tree to a septic field?

Further than most people plant. Health authorities in BC advise against planting large trees or shrubs near an onsite sewage system because roots may affect the dispersal area, and the US Environmental Protection Agency notes that tree and shrub roots can ensnarl and damage drainfield pipes and recommends letting a septic professional set the distance for your specific system and landscape. Grass over the field, trees well off to the side, is the safe pattern.

How do I know whether the roots are in my line or the city's?

A plumber's camera inspection is the only way to know, and it also shows whether the pipe is cracked, offset or collapsed. Where responsibility for the service connection between the house and the city main sits varies by municipality, so confirm with yours before assuming anyone else will pay. Get the footage and keep it, because it is what makes two repair quotes comparable.

Can a tree be saved if its roots are in the line?

Often, yes. If the tree is healthy and the intrusion is limited to one run of old pipe, replacing or lining that pipe usually solves the problem for decades without touching the tree. Cutting major roots to reach a pipe is the part that can destabilize a tree, so ask the excavation contractor to keep the trench off the root plate where possible, and have the tree looked at afterward if large roots had to be severed.

Is a tree over a septic field a permit issue in the Fraser Valley?

It can be, in the direction people do not expect: removing the tree may need a permit. The Township of Langley's fee schedule sets cash-in-lieu of $600 for a 20 to 30 cm tree and $1,200 for a tree over 30 cm DBH where the removal is for a building envelope, driveway or septic field conflict. Mission's tree bylaw exempts cutting needed under a valid building permit for a private sewage disposal system. Check your own municipality before you cut.
